Industrial communication interfaces in protocol gateways are hardened for harsh environments with wider temperature ranges, higher electrical isolation, and support for real-time industrial protocols, whereas standard network interfaces are designed for office environments with consumer-grade components.
They use dual or multiple interface modules with separate protocol stacks that receive data on one protocol, process it through mapping tables or conversion algorithms, and retransmit it on another protocol while maintaining data semantics and timing requirements.
